A Stan Mikita card, graded EX-MT 6 by PSA and an almost-similar Bobby Hull raw example (EX+) are among the highlights of this 1961-62 Topps set, released after the two Chicago sports heroes had the previous spring helped the Black Hawks triumph in the Stanley Cup finals. Meanwhile, the Rangers were excited about two young rookies, with Rod Gilbert (VG) and Jean Ratelle (G+) RCs contributing here. The vast majority are nicer, with four EX-MT-or-better commons standing out and joined by 19 at EX or EX+, including the three team cards, three action cards and rookie cards of 2-Green, 4-D. Smith and 37-DeJordy. Another 18 are crease-free VG-EX or VG-EX+ entries, with HOFers Hall, Worsley, Harvey and Pilote and Stapleton RC most notable. Then it’s a dozen in the VG to VG+ range (1-Watson, Bucyk, Bathgate) and six at G, including the (unmarked) checklist. Not already mentioned are three graded cards; 64-Meissner/Worsley Action (PSA NM-MT 8 (OC)), 39-Robazza RC (PSA EX-MT 6) and 27-McDonald (KSA 7 NM). Appealing vintage cardboard to contemplate.
